Casparian strips are the strips or band composed of a hydrophobic substance called the suberin which forms the ring-like structure in the endodermis of the vascular plants.
The Casparian strips are present around the vascular bundles in the endodermis to allow the uptake of the selective nutrients as the substance has to pass through the cell membrane before it enters the centre of the root or stele or vascular bundles.
The Casparian strips allow the movement of a substance through symplast mode only, therefore, is ensures the substance to pass through the cell membrane.

One such example of flowers which smells like rotten meat are- Carrion flowers or corpse flowers. The pollinators for these flowers are mostly <u>beetles and flies</u>. The mode of pollen transfer is by trapping these insects and allowing the pollens to stick to the body of the insects, before they leave the flower. But this happens in some of the species only.
